This is a request to help pay vet bills for my 15yr old Siamese cat named Yaki who may have a stoke.
I Came home Thur 12-18-2015 afte work to find Yaki sitting on my bed with his head twitching to one side, and his balance off. like he was having a seizure.
I immediately called our normal vet and explained the symptons and they had me rush him to Emergency yet and get him looked at.
he was rushed in and after a bit of time they came out and explained he may have had a neurological event and to see how he is the next day. they said a mri would help to maybe see if he has brain tumor or damage but that would cost a couple thousand. which I do not have nor my mom can afford to spare.
12-18-15 I went to visit him and he was still listing to one side but his eyes were not moving back and forth. but he purrs when I hold him and wants to be held close. he still isnt eating and they have him on fluids and are force feeding him.
I researched online and came across vestibular disease. and upon reading about it. his symptoms mirror those of that.
